Output efa383449d46e60d1c684109a2f2a0e0777e67c7628573d5f7a37ff964f02123:3

value
2565386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df6469df5e3bf8ca05f15b9145ae7e32ffe934d OP_EQUAL
address
3K1SfLzpy9gY5poMh23vNTE87mzjPRDwoz
transaction
efa383449d46e60d1c684109a2f2a0e0777e67c7628573d5f7a37ff964f02123
spent
true